There is an estimation that about 70 million people in the world are mute peoples. There is no proper statistics on the number of mute peoples as Census of India doesn't reveal any official releases on the numbers. They use sign language to communicate. Sign language is the language used by mute people and it is a skill that uses gestures instead of sound to communicate with other people. But it is difficult to communicate with people who don't understand sign language. Research and projects have been done to overcome their disability but it has been very expensive. Hence to provide assistance to these people we are making a device that could speak the words based on the gesture made by the mute people so that everyone can understand. This device is controlled by PIC16F877A Microcontroller that gets input from the flex sensor that is fitted in the gloves. The gloves is worn by the people who needs to communicate with other people through gestures resulting in voice output through APR33A3 circuit. The program is fed to the controller through MPLab software.
